分析WordPress数据表之用户表(功能篇)

前端之家收集整理的这篇文章主要介绍了分析WordPress数据表之用户表(功能篇)前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。

数据表分析

wp_users

图一

wp_userMeta

 

 

用户系统就是靠着这两张表来实现的。

具体事例分析

添加用户

 

 

 

 添加成功后,我们会分别在wp_users及wp_userMeta表中分别看到test001的数据。

wp_users

图四

wp_userMeta

@L_404_2@

wp_users表字段分析:
ID(用户ID)
user_login(用户登录账户名)
user_pass(用户密码)
user_nicename(用户昵称)
user_email(用户邮箱)
user_url(用户博客URL)
user_registered(注册时间)
user_activation_key(激活)
user_status(状态)
display_name(显示名称)

wp_userMeta表字段分析:
uMeta_id(用户元数据表自增ID)
user_id(用户ID)
Meta_key(元数据键)
Meta_value(元数据值)

通常添加用户都会包含这些必须的数据,如图:

图六

uMeta_id和user_id就不作分析了,很好理解。

主要说说Meta_key里面的值到底是个什么意思(有的不清楚是什么意思,就不作解释了,等后续明白了再补充)?
nickname(用户昵称)
first_name(用户姓)
last_name(用户名)
description(个人说明)
rich_editing(编写文件不使用可视化编辑器,默认是true,表示使用可视化编辑器)
comment_shortcuts(管理评论时启用键盘快捷键)
admin_color(管理界面配色)
use_ssl(是否使用ssl)
show_admin_bar_front(是否显示管理面板)
locale(站点使用什么语言,如中文或英文)
wp_capabilities(权限)
wp_user_level(用户等级)
dismissed_wp_pointers

随着用户操作增加Meta_key内容如下:
session_tokens(会话token,登录就会产生,退出就会清除,我想用户下线功能就是这样实现的)
wp_user-settings(用户设置)
wp_user-settings-time(用户设置操作的时间)

猜你在找的wordpress相关文章